Well, it's still a series battery, and while the DNA200 can help keep them healthy longer, it can't change physics. So marrying is still a good idea. Especially good on a 200 watt device that's capable of pulling 23 amps.
And before the DNA200 we didn't have a board that actively monitors 18650s and protects us from killing batteries. at most you will have less vapetime but the story of non married series 18650s dieing because one battery depleting faster is now gone. before mods would just pull voltage without any protection so you could have the whole 2,8 volts for one and 3,4 for another scenario.+1000..... battery safety matters.... folks will make their own decision on marrying batteries....keeping series batteries married has been discussed for many years here on ECF....
